About the Resort

2570 Kalakaua Avenue, Honolulu, Hawaii, United States of America, 96815

The Twin Fin Hotel, located in Honolulu, embodies the laid-back surf culture of Waikiki. This resort combines midcentury modern design elements with stunning views of Waikiki Beach and Diamond Head. Positioned just a short stroll across Kalakaua Avenue, it provides easy access to iconic attractions and the ocean. The resort features unique offerings like Beach Candy rentals and a vibrant Artist-in-Residence program, fostering creativity and connection within the community.

Location

The Twin Fin Hotel is located across from Kuhio Beach Park, which boasts a family-friendly swimming area and surf breaks. Its prime position on Kalakaua Avenue ensures easy access to vibrant dining, shopping, and entertainment options nearby. Visitors can explore iconic landmarks such as the Waikiki Aquarium, Honolulu Zoo, and the Royal Hawaiian Shopping Center within walking distance.

Rooms

The Twin Fin Hotel offers a variety of guest rooms and suites with oceanfront lanai options. Each room is designed with comfort in mind, featuring modern amenities like flat-screen cable TVs and private balconies. Views include breathtaking panoramas of the Pacific Ocean and Waikiki Beach. The accommodations range from Ocean View Junior Suites to Partial Ocean View rooms, ensuring a delightful experience for every guest.

Eat & Drink

Guests can enjoy diverse dining experiences at The Twin Fin Hotel's onsite restaurants, including Tiki's Grill & Bar and the Coconut Club. These venues serve a variety of Pacific-Rim cuisine and local favorites, such as Hawaiian Sweet Bread French Toast and Kalua Pork Eggs Benedict. Breakfast is a highlight at the Coconut Club, offering stunning panoramic views of the ocean with a rotating menu of healthy options.

Leisure & Business

The resort provides a range of amenities for leisure and relaxation, including a swimming pool, fitness center, and Beach Candy surf rentals. Guests can take advantage of complimentary daily Beach Candy credits to explore beach gear options. Additionally, the resort hosts engaging cultural activities and events,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the local Hawaiian culture.
